Location and facilities

The Ostlerhütte is located 1,838 meters above the village of Pfronten in the Allgäu. It can be reached on foot in around one to two hours from the mountain station of the Breitenbergbahn at 1,498 meters (approx. 30–45 minutes by chairlift). The ascent from the fall mill takes about three hours.

From the hut, depending on the weather, you have a view of the Tannheimer Tal , the Gaisalpsee, the Aggenstein , the Zugspitze, the Allgäu mountains and the Swiss mountains, which can be reached in about one to two hours .

The hut offers sleeping places for about 30 people.

history

The Ostlerhütte was built mainly in 1928 and 1929 by the skilled precision mechanic Otto Eberle, who ran it himself as a hut manager until 1977. It was originally a private initiative and was supported during the construction phase by friends and acquaintances as well as donations in kind. The hut was named after Hans Ostler, who at the time donated the wood for its construction.

The first hut was inaugurated on July 14, 1929. In 1951, the Ostlerhütte underwent a major renovation in which it was expanded into a mountain house for around 50,000 DM. The main reason for the expansion was the construction of the Breitenbergbahn in March 1951 and the resulting better accessibility for hikers and tourists. In the opinion of the mayor at the time, Franz Keller, the original wooden hut was no longer sufficiently representative of Pfronten against this background.

The Ostlerhütte is still a popular destination to this day. Today it is marketed under the label "Hut mit Herz".
